There was a repair done to my fuel line that goes between the braided line coming off the engine and the fuel filter and its leaking now. Is there anywhere i can get just this line ? I checked the auto parts stores and they dont carry it, also brake line has a different flare on the end.

Last I knew none of those lines were being reproduced. But it's been awhile. Have you checked LMC truck or inline tube? Have you checked the GM dealers? Very rarely random parts are still available for these trucks.

That is a special flare, often referred to as "Saginaw". You can buy the tool to make your own for around $300. On the plus side it's hydraulic, and will do brake lines, bubble flares, etc.
 
Is this the type of flare you need ?...If so most parts stores carry this fuel line repair kit..

One customer at the parts store was broke down,and in desperate need of a "saginaw flare"fuel line, and he couldn't get a new fuel line from the dealer.
I looked thru a bunch of catalogs,and came up with a power steering hose that had the right O ring flare and metric thread fitting size,it had a long metal tube portion with rubber hose crimped on it---he cut off the rubber part at the crimp fitting ,and he used a compression fitting to join it to his original line and was able to get home..wasn't cheap either,but it worked..
